C3.ai (NYSE:AI) won a US$23.3 million jury verdict in Delaware in a trade secrets lawsuit against Cummins. The jury unanimously found that Cummins misappropriated C3.ai trade secrets, resulting in the damages award. The case centers on protection of C3.ai intellectual property in the competitive enterprise AI software market.
